Linux 系统重启排查指南397
系统重启是一种常见的 Linux 操作系统故障,可能由多种原因引起。在解决此问题时,进行系统化的排查非常重要,以快速确定根本原因并采取适当的措施。
1. 检查内核日志
内核日志通常是系统重启的第一个线索来源。使用命令 dmesg 查看内核日志,寻找与重启相关的错误消息或警告。
2. 查看系统日志
系统日志可以提供其他有关重启原因的洞察。使用命令 journalctl -b 查看系统日志,寻找与重启同时发生的事件或错误。
3. 分析硬件信息
重启也可能是由硬件问题引起的。使用命令 lshw 查看系统硬件信息,寻找任何异常或故障的设备。此外,检查系统温度,因为过热也可能导致重启。
4. 检查电源问题
不稳定的电源供应会导致系统不稳定,包括重启。检查电源连接并确保电压稳定。如果可能,使用 UPS(不间断电源)来保护系统免受电源故障的影响。
5. 检查内存错误
内存错误是 Linux 系统重启的常见原因。使用命令 memtest86+ 运行内存测试,以检测任何位翻转或损坏的内存模块。
6. 检查磁盘问题
磁盘问题,例如文件系统损坏或磁盘故障,也会导致重启。使用命令 fsck 检查文件系统的一致性,并使用命令 smartctl 检查磁盘的健康状况。
7. 检查软件冲突
软件冲突,例如内核模块或驱动程序之间的不兼容,也可能导致重启。检查最近安装或更新的软件,并尝试卸载或禁用可疑软件。
8. 检查系统配置
不正确的系统配置,例如错误的启动参数或配置,可能导致重启。检查 /etc/fstab 文件中的文件系统挂载和 /etc/ 文件中的内核设置。
9. 隔离问题
如果上述步骤无法确定根本原因,则隔离问题非常重要。以单用户模式引导系统,或使用 live CD,并尝试重现重启问题。这有助于排除某些软件或硬件组件的干扰。
10. 寻求外部帮助
如果所有内部排查步骤都失败,则可能需要寻求外部帮助。联系 Linux 论坛或社区,寻求他们的专业知识和建议。提供详细的日志和故障排除信息,以帮助专家快速诊断问题。
通过遵循这些步骤,系统管理员可以系统地排查和解决 Linux 系统的重启问题,确保系统的稳定性和可用性。
2025-02-15
新文章

iOS摄影系统深度解析:从硬件协同到AI创意滤镜,探秘漫画风格影像背后的操作系统智慧

iOS 操作系统深度解析:从固件刷新、安全机制到无缝用户体验的系统安装与升级全流程

nmomi手环与iOS生态的操作系统级深度融合:技术挑战与实现策略

深度解析Windows系统实时翻译技术:从底层机制到未来展望

iOS系统变声技术深度解析:从应用沙箱到实时音频处理的挑战与机遇

深度解析Windows系统超时退出机制:从用户会话到系统服务及网络安全

深度解析:谷歌未来操作系统与华为鸿蒙的架构、生态与战略博弈

Linux系统锁定命令详解:从会话到账户,全方位安全加固指南

Android支付宝‘系统忙’:操作系统深层瓶颈与性能优化专家解析

iOS系统安全:从越狱到高级威胁的攻防视角
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
